猿代码 — 科研/AI模型/高性能计算
0

HPC环境下的AI算法优化与性能提升技巧

摘要: HPC环境下的AI算法优化与性能提升技巧高性能计算(HPC)是一种重要的计算技术,其能够在较短的时间内处理大规模的数据和复杂的计算任务。人工智能(AI)算法在HPC环境中的性能优化和提升一直是研究的热点之一。本文 ...
HPC环境下的AI算法优化与性能提升技巧

高性能计算(HPC)是一种重要的计算技术,其能够在较短的时间内处理大规模的数据和复杂的计算任务。人工智能(AI)算法在HPC环境中的性能优化和提升一直是研究的热点之一。本文将介绍一些在HPC环境下优化AI算法性能的技巧,以帮助研究人员更好地利用HPC资源。

首先,对于在HPC环境下运行的AI算法,合理的并行化策略是至关重要的。并行化可以将计算任务分解成多个子任务,使得每个子任务可以在不同的处理器上同时运行,从而加速计算过程。在优化AI算法性能时,研究人员需要选择合适的并行化策略,并针对具体的算法进行优化。

其次,针对不同类型的AI算法,研究人员可以采用不同的优化技巧。例如,对于深度学习算法,可以通过优化神经网络结构和参数设置来提升计算性能;对于遗传算法等进化算法,可以通过优化种群大小和交叉率等参数来提升计算效率。因此,在优化AI算法性能时,研究人员需要根据具体算法特点采取相应的优化措施。

此外,针对HPC环境下的AI算法,研究人员还可以通过合理的数据管理和通信优化来提升计算性能。例如,可以采用分布式存储系统来管理大规模数据,减少数据访问的瓶颈;可以采用高效的通信模式来减少节点间的数据传输时间,提升计算效率。

另外,针对HPC环境下的AI算法,研究人员还可以利用加速器等硬件设备来提升计算性能。例如,在HPC集群中可以使用GPU等加速器来加速深度学习算法的计算过程;可以利用FPGA等定制硬件来加速特定类型的AI算法。因此,研究人员需要根据具体的计算任务选择合适的硬件加速设备,并进行相应的优化。

综上所述,对于HPC环境下的AI算法,优化和提升其性能是一项复杂而重要的任务。研究人员可以通过合理的并行化策略、优化技巧、数据管理和通信优化以及硬件加速等手段来提升AI算法在HPC环境中的计算性能,从而更好地利用HPC资源,加速科研和工程领域的计算进程。

说点什么...

已有0条评论

最新评论...

本文作者
2025-1-2 14:17
  • 0
    粉丝
  • 266
    阅读
  • 0
    回复
资讯幻灯片
热门评论
热门专题
排行榜
Copyright   ©2015-2023   猿代码-超算人才智造局 高性能计算|并行计算|人工智能      ( 京ICP备2021026424号-2 )